Canada’s Franklin Zielski lived most of his life in Belleville, Ontario, where he founded the debt firm F.J. Zielski & Associates in 1981. Prior to this Zielski was a member of the Royal Canadian Mounted Police. He was a keen sportsman and talented rower who represented Canada at the 1960 Roma Olympics in the coxless four. The Canadian team finished in last place in the heat before finishing in third place in their repêchage heat. In 1985 Zielski founded the Quinte Rowing Club on the Bay of Quinte on the northern shore of Lake Ontario. In 2010 he was inducted into the Belleville Sports Hall of Fame.
